Çàâäàííÿ 1

1. Âèêîíàòè ïàðàëåëüíå ïîð³âíÿííÿ çà äîïîìîãîþ SSE-êîìàíä 2-õ ìàñèâ³â ïî 11 ÷èñåë. ßêùî âñ³ ÷èñëà äðóãîãî ìàñèâó á³ëüø³ â³ä óñ³õ ÷èñåë ïåðøîãî, òî âèêîíàòè îïåðàö³þ

(2a – e)b2d/√b, äå a = 0,1; b = 1,05; c = 2,1; d = 3,2;

³íàêøå – âèêîíàòè îïåðàö³þ d/√b.

2. Âèêîíàòè îïåðàö³þ ïàðàëåëüíîãî ëîã³÷íîãî ìíîæåííÿ ÷èñåë çà äîïîìîãîþ SSE-êîìàíä. ßêùî âñ³ ÷èñëà äðóãîãî ìàñèâó á³ëüø³ â³ä ïåðøîãî, òî âèêîíàòè îïåðàö³þ

(de – 2e)/(ñ2a), äå a = 3,1; b = 9,11; c = 2,3; d = 5,5;

³íàêøå – âèêîíàòè îïåðàö³þ de – 2e.

3. Âèêîíàòè ïàðàëåëüíå ïîð³âíÿííÿ çà äîïîìîãîþ SSE-êîìàíä 2-õ ìàñèâ³â ïî 10 ÷èñåë. ßêùî âñ³ ÷èñëà ïåðøîãî ìàñèâó á³ëüø³ â³ä äðóãîãî, òî âèêîíàòè îïåðàö³þ

(2a – c)/b + 2c, äå a = 0,2; b = 10,05; c = 2,3;

³íàêøå – âèêîíàòè îïåðàö³þ 2a – c.

4. Âèêîíàòè ïàðàëåëüíå ïîð³âíÿííÿ çà äîïîìîãîþ SSE-êîìàíä 2-õ ìàñèâ³â ïî 9 ÷èñåë. ßêùî âñ³ ÷èñëà îäíîãî ìàñèâó ìåíø³ â³ä äðóãîãî, òî âèêîíàòè îïåðàö³þ

2a – e/c3 – ab, äå a = 0,2; b = 10,05; c = 2,3; e = 21,07,

³íàêøå – âèêîíàòè îïåðàö³þ e/c3.

5. Âèêîíàòè ïàðàëåëüíó îïåðàö³þ ëîã³÷íîãî ÀÁÎ çà äîïîìîãîþ SSE-êîìàíä 2-õ ìàñèâ³â. ßêùî âñ³ çíà÷åííÿ äðóãîãî ÷èñëà ðåçóëüòàòó á³ëüøå 25, òî âèêîíàòè îïåðàö³þ

2a/b – cd3, äå a = 4,5; b = 12,3; c = 2,5; d = 6,5;

³íàêøå – âèêîíàòè îïåðàö³þ 2a/b.

6. Âèêîíàòè îïåðàö³þ ïàðàëåëüíîãî ëîã³÷íîãî äîäàâàííÿ çà äîïîìîãîþ SSE-êîìàíä íàä ìàñèâàìè ÷èñåë. ßêùî äðóãå ÷èñëî ðåçóëüòàòó ïîð³âíÿííÿ á³ëüøå 55, òî âèêîíàòè îïåðàö³þ

a – e/b – 2de, äå a = 0,2; b = 8,05; c = 2,2; d = 3,3;

³íàêøå – âèêîíàòè îïåðàö³þ 2de.

7. Âèêîíàòè îïåðàö³þ ïàðàëåëüíîãî ëîã³÷íîãî ìíîæåííÿ çà äîïîìîãîþ SSE-êîìàíä íàä ìàñèâàìè ÷èñåë. ßêùî äðóãå ÷èñëî ðåçóëüòàòó ïîð³âíÿííÿ á³ëüøå 555, òî âèêîíàòè îïåðàö³þ

(b + 4d)/ba – 2ñ, äå a = 0,2; b = 7,05; c = 2,3; d = 3,4;

³íàêøå – âèêîíàòè îïåðàö³þ b + 4d.

8. Âèêîíàòè ïàðàëåëüíå îá÷èñëåííÿ êâàäðàòíîãî êîðåíÿ ç ìàñèâó ÷èñåë ³ äîäàòè âñ³ îòðèìàí³ ðåçóëüòàòè. ßêùî 0 òà 1 á³òè äîð³âíþþòü îäèíèöÿì, òî âèêîíàòè îïåðàö³þ

à2e – d/c – 2b, äå a = 1,2; b = 5,05; c = 0,3; d = 3,5;

³íàêøå – âèêîíàòè îïåðàö³þ à2e.

9. Âèêîíàòè ïàðàëåëüíå îá÷èñëåííÿ ì³í³ìàëüíîãî çíà÷åííÿ äëÿ 2-õ ìàñèâ³â. ßêùî âñ³ ÷èñëà îäíîãî ìàñèâó ìåíø³ â³ä äðóãîãî, òî âèêîíàòè îïåðàö³þ

(ab3 – d)/b – 2d, äå a = 3,6; b = 9,17; c = 2,8; d = 3,9;

³íàêøå – âèêîíàòè îïåðàö³þ ab3 – d.

10. Âèêîíàòè îïåðàö³þ ïàðàëåëüíîãî äîäàâàííÿ çà ìîäóëåì çà äîïîìîãîþ SSE-êîìàíä íàä ìàñèâàìè ö³ëèõ ÷èñåë. ßêùî äðóãå ñëîâî ìåíøå 15, òî âèêîíàòè îïåðàö³þ

(b – d√ñ)/2a – ñ, äå a = 0,2; b = 6,05; c = 1,3; d = 3,5;

³íàêøå – âèêîíàòè îïåðàö³þ b – d√ñ.

 

“SSE2-êîìàíäè”